If you don’t know Simply Red by now, see them at Gunnersbury Park

Simply Red will play their first concert at Acton’s Gunnersbury Park next summer as part of the band’s UK and European headline tour.

The group, led by frontman Mick Hucknall, will perform at the park, jointly owned by Ealing Council and Hounslow Council, on 13 August 2027.

Special guests include Lisa Stansfield and Soul II Soul, while further acts are also expected to be announced.

The outdoor show is part of Simply Red’s Summer Funk ’27 tour and will feature some of the band’s biggest hits, including Fairground, Something Got Me Started and Money’s Too Tight (To Mention).

Mr Hucknall said of the tour: “We can’t wait to get back out on the road again in summer 2027 to perform at some incredible and historic venues across the UK and Europe. You can expect a set full of Simply Red upbeat hits to get you on your feet having fun in the sun with friends and family.”

The concert will run from 3pm to 10.30pm. It is open to those aged 14 and over, although under-18s must be accompanied by an adult.

Tickets go on general sale at 10am on 24 September 2026 at simplyred.london
